Reusable templates with fixed fields and merge tags reduce preparation time, maintain consistency, and support bulk sending for recurring operational documents.
Bulk sending automates distribution of identical documents to many recipients, tracking each envelope independently to reduce administrative overhead.
Comprehensive, tamper-evident audit logs record each step of the signing process, including IPs, timestamps, and authentication checks for dispute resolution.
APIs enable programmatic envelope creation, status checks, and retrieval of signed files so operations can embed signing into existing systems and processes.
Role-based permissions, account-level settings, and centralized billing help operations manage users, enforce policies, and control costs across teams.
Two-way integration streamlines document creation and template import from Google Docs; signed documents are stored or synced back to Google Drive with metadata to support later search and retrieval.
Native and middleware connectors push signed document metadata and copies into CRM records, enabling opportunity updates, automatic status changes, and reporting without manual uploads.
Direct saving and folder mapping routes completed files to designated cloud folders for retention policies and downstream processing by operations or compliance teams.
When native connectors are not present, Zapier or direct API calls automate notifications, record creation, or archival tasks between platforms.
